Text For Citation: 01 Item/Group: 001 Hazard:
OSH ACT of 1970 Section (5)(a)(1): Section 5(a)(1) of the Occupational Safety and Health Act of 1970: The employer did not furnish employment and a place of employment which was free from recognized hazards that were causing or likely to cause death or serious physical harm to employees in that employees were exposed to the hazards associated with vessel mooring bollards and hardware breaking free from a pier under load. a) On or about April 3, 2013 at the BAE Systems Southeast Shipyards, Mobile, Al, Pier-K: The employer failed to conduct additional analysis of the Pier-K east and west bollards to determine if the mooring hardware were adequate to handle moored vessel loads and to conduct repairs of the mooring hardware prior to mooring vessels at Pier K of the facility exposing employees to struck-by, caught-in/by and drowning hazards.
